Comparing Cage and Cage-Free Systems: What the Evidence Shows

The welfare comparison between caged and cage-free laying hen systems is more nuanced than simple advocacy suggests, with different systems offering different welfare trade-offs requiring honest assessment.

Key Facts

Welfare Considerations

The welfare comparison between cage systems is genuinely complex. Cage-free systems enable behavioral freedom but introduce new welfare challenges including increased aggression, disease transmission, and high rates of keel bone fractures. The conclusion that cage-free is uniformly better than caged is an oversimplification — system management quality determines welfare outcomes more than system type alone.
